The OH BWC-1217 form is a wage statement used to report the earnings of injured workers. Accurately completing this form is essential for ensuring that compensation is processed without delay. This guide provides step-by-step instructions to help you fill out the form online effectively.
Follow the steps to complete the OH BWC-1217 online.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
- Begin by entering the name of the injured worker at the top of the form. Ensure that the name matches the official records to avoid discrepancies.
- Next, provide the date of injury. Be specific with the date to ensure accurate tracking of the claim.
- Fill in the injured worker's contact details, including phone number and cell number. This information helps with efficient communication during the claims process.
- Enter the employer’s name and their contact number. This identifies who is responsible for reporting earnings.
- Input the claim number associated with the worker's compensation claim. This is critical for linking the wage statement to the correct claim.
- Provide the injured worker's email address for additional communication regarding the case.
- Follow the instructions for the employer to complete the gross earnings report. Report earnings before any deductions. Include amounts from paid leave and prorate bonuses or commissions where applicable.
- If the injured worker was self-employed or unemployed, they must complete the affidavit section and provide any necessary documentation as stated in the instructions.
- Include pay period dates accurately, focusing on the periods leading up to the date of injury. Document regular and overtime earnings, ensuring totals are reported correctly.
- When required information from previous employers is available, make sure to include those details as instructed.
- Once all sections are completed, review the information for accuracy before signing the form. Everyone involved should ensure the data is correct to avoid any legal implications.
